Securing sensitive files on Android devices is a common need for individuals concerned about privacy. This involves implementing methods to restrict unauthorized access to designated directories containing personal documents, photos, or other confidential information. Several approaches are available to achieve this, each with its own advantages and disadvantages in terms of security and ease of use.
The ability to protect data on a mobile device offers substantial benefits. It safeguards against breaches of privacy if the device is lost or stolen. Furthermore, it prevents unintentional access by others who may use the device. Historically, achieving this level of security on Android required root access or specialized knowledge. However, recent advancements in software and operating systems have made it more accessible to the average user.
